随着信息技术的发展和商业环境的变化,企业对进销存管理的需求越来越强烈。进销存系统不仅能够帮助企业实现精细化管理,提高工作效率,还能够帮助企业管理者做出更加科学的决策。然而,对于很多企业来说,开发一套进销存软件可能并不是一件容易的事情。本文将探讨定制一款进销存软件所需的时间以及制作方法。
进销存系统(Inventory Management System)是一套用于企业库存管理的系统,其主要功能包括采购管理、销售管理和库存管理等。通过使用进销存软件,企业可以有效地控制和管理库存,减少库存积压和资金占用,提高企业的运营效率。
市场上虽然已经存在许多通用的进销存软件,但每家企业都有其独特的需求。因此,定制进销存软件可以更好地满足企业的实际需求,提升企业的工作效率和管理水平。
定制一款进销存软件的具体时间会因多个因素而异,比如软件的复杂程度、开发团队的规模和效率、需求变更的频率等。一般来说,一个基本的进销存软件可能需要几个月到一年的时间来完成。
需求分析和设计是软件开发的第一步。在这个阶段,开发团队需要详细了解企业的业务流程和需求,明确系统的功能模块、界面设计等。这个阶段通常需要2-4周的时间。
在需求分析和设计完成后,开发团队开始进行编码工作,并在过程中不断进行单元测试和集成测试。开发与测试阶段通常需要3-6个月的时间。
软件开发完成后,需要经过上线前的最后测试,并部署到生产环境中。同时,开发团队还需要负责后期的维护和更新。这个阶段可能会持续数月至数年不等。
定制进销存软件涉及多个步骤,从需求分析到软件开发,再到最终的部署和维护,每一个环节都需要精心设计和实施。
需求分析是定制进销存软件的第一步,也是最重要的一步。企业需要详细描述自己的业务流程和需求,包括但不限于库存管理、采购管理、销售管理、财务报表等。开发团队需要与企业的管理人员进行深入沟通,了解其具体需求,以便进行后续的设计和开发工作。
在需求分析的基础上,开发团队需要制定详细的设计方案。设计方案包括系统架构设计、数据库设计、界面设计等。系统架构设计需要考虑系统的可扩展性、安全性等因素;数据库设计则需要考虑数据的存储方式、关系表的设计等;界面设计则需要考虑用户体验和操作便捷性。
在设计完成后,开发团队开始进行编码工作。编码工作需要严格按照设计方案进行,同时要保证代码的质量和可维护性。为了提高开发效率,开发团队可以选择使用一些成熟的框架和技术。
软件开发完成后,需要经过严格的测试才能投入使用。测试主要包括单元测试、集成测试和系统测试等。单元测试是为了确保每个模块的功能正常;集成测试是为了确保各个模块之间的协同工作正常;系统测试则是为了确保整个系统在实际环境下的稳定性和可靠性。
在软件测试通过后,开发团队需要将软件部署到企业的服务器上。部署工作包括安装软件、配置环境、导入数据等。此外,开发团队还需要为企业提供相关的培训和技术支持,以确保企业员工能够顺利使用该软件。
软件部署完成后,开发团队还需要负责后期的维护和升级工作。维护工作包括处理用户反馈的问题、修复已知的错误等;升级工作则是在软件版本更新时进行的,以添加新的功能或改进现有功能。
在定制进销存软件的过程中,选择一个合适的合作伙伴至关重要。一个好的合作伙伴不仅可以帮助企业更好地理解自身需求,还可以提供高质量的技术服务。企业在选择合作伙伴时,可以从以下几个方面进行考量:
定制一款进销存软件是一个复杂的过程,需要经历需求分析、设计、开发、测试、部署等多个阶段。这个过程不仅需要专业的技术团队,还需要企业与开发团队之间的密切合作。只有在充分理解企业需求的基础上,才能开发出真正符合企业需求的进销存软件。未来,随着技术的发展和企业需求的变化,定制进销存软件将变得更加灵活和高效。